At this point maybe youre thinking why is this person writing this, how does he know what it feels like? Well just to get that clear already, I do know how it feels. I myself have and am still suffering from mental disorders like Major Depressive Disorder and Anxiety Disorder. Ive been hospitalized three times within six months for three weeks at a time. Yeah at first, I felt hopeless and would not allow anyone to help me. Well that changed pretty soon. After a few days into the second hospitalization it just came to me that Im not going to get better if I dont stand up and fight back so I did. I stood up and told myself Im the stronger one; that I can fight this.
Once you set your mind in that way, its a whole lot easier which is why Im spending my time writing this. I may not be a very good writer but Im going to try! So should you, you should stand up and fight back. Your life comes first- dont let your friends get in the way of your treatment, dont let them get in the way at all! Focus on yourself- not anyone else, just you. You may have a long period in time where you are away from your friends or family but just keep in mind youre getting help, Step by step youre getting closer to feeling relieved of all that stress and worry.
If you're disorder somehow affects your abilities in school, learn anyway. Talk to your doctor. Tell them- they cant help if you dont. They will pass the information to your school and your current teachers will be informed about it- dont worry, they will work with you! Look at it this way. I have Major Depressive Disorder (MDD) and Anxiety disorder I cant stand loud noises which is mostly a huge crowd of people chattering such as at the lunch room or an assembly. I also cant work well in classrooms with a huge number of people, usually over twenty five or thirty, and sometimes I get overwhelmed about small things such as a quiz or test and I might have to step out the class a minute or go the office and talk with the social worker. To me, just talking to someone helps.
